Reggaetón’s evolution is surely an not likely achievements Tale. However nowadays the genre enjoys the Highlight on the worldwide charts and at top-tier festivals, the at the time-forbidden rhythm gained notoriety in ‘90s-era Puerto Rico for its hedonistic method. Emerging after Panamanian reggae en Español, and locked in via the skeletal rhythms of Jamaican dembow, style-defying producers like The Noise, Playero, and DJ Nelson turned the Caribbean design and style into a dance-ground movement which has been resonating at any time considering the fact that.

There are lots of variations regarding the origin with the word reggaeton. El General's representative Michael Ellis is claimed to obtain originated the phrase, adding the -ton suffix to "make the phrase major."[14][one] One of them states which the term reggaeton emerged in 1994 when Daddy Yankee talked about it for The very first time though freestyling about the mixtape "Playero 34.
